| type javaBaseProperties struct { |
| // list of source files used to compile the Java module. May be .java, .logtags, .proto, |
| // or .aidl files. |
| Srcs []string `android:"arch_variant"` |
| |
| // list of source files that should not be used to build the Java module. |
| // This is most useful in the arch/multilib variants to remove non-common files |
| Exclude_srcs []string `android:"arch_variant"` |
| |
| // list of directories containing Java resources |
| Java_resource_dirs []string `android:"arch_variant"` |
| |
| // list of directories that should be excluded from java_resource_dirs |
| Exclude_java_resource_dirs []string `android:"arch_variant"` |
| |
| // don't build against the default libraries (core-libart, core-junit, |
| // ext, and framework for device targets) |
| No_standard_libraries bool |
| |
| // list of module-specific flags that will be used for javac compiles |
| Javacflags []string `android:"arch_variant"` |
| |
| // list of module-specific flags that will be used for jack compiles |
| Jack_flags []string `android:"arch_variant"` |
| |
| // list of module-specific flags that will be used for dex compiles |
| Dxflags []string `android:"arch_variant"` |
| |
| // list of of java libraries that will be in the classpath |
| Java_libs []string `android:"arch_variant"` |
| |
| // list of java libraries that will be compiled into the resulting jar |
| Java_static_libs []string `android:"arch_variant"` |
| |
| // manifest file to be included in resulting jar |
| Manifest *string |
| |
| // if not blank, set to the version of the sdk to compile against |
| Sdk_version string |
| |
| // Set for device java libraries, and for host versions of device java libraries |
| // built for testing |
| Dex bool `blueprint:"mutated"` |
| |
| // if not blank, run jarjar using the specified rules file |
| Jarjar_rules *string |
| |
| // directories to pass to aidl tool |
| Aidl_includes []string |
| |
| // directories that should be added as include directories |
| // for any aidl sources of modules that depend on this module |
| Export_aidl_include_dirs []string |
| } |

| func (j *javaBase) BootClasspath(ctx common.AndroidBaseContext) string { |
| if ctx.Device() { |
| if j.properties.Sdk_version == "" { |
| return "core-libart" |
| } else if j.properties.Sdk_version == "current" { |
| // TODO: !TARGET_BUILD_APPS |
| // TODO: export preprocessed framework.aidl from android_stubs_current |
| return "android_stubs_current" |
| } else if j.properties.Sdk_version == "system_current" { |
| return "android_system_stubs_current" |
| } else { |
| return "sdk_v" + j.properties.Sdk_version |
| } |
| } else { |
| if j.properties.Dex { |
| return "core-libart" |
| } else { |
| return "" |
| } |
| } |
| } |
| |
| var defaultJavaLibraries = []string{"core-libart", "core-junit", "ext", "framework"} |
| |
| func javaDepsMutator(ctx common.AndroidBottomUpMutatorContext) { |
| if j, ok := ctx.Module().(JavaModuleType); ok { |
| ctx.AddDependency(ctx.Module(), j.JavaDependencies(ctx)...) |
| } |
| } |
| |
| func (j *javaBase) JavaDependencies(ctx AndroidJavaModuleContext) []string { |
| var deps []string |
| |
| if !j.properties.No_standard_libraries { |
| bootClasspath := j.BootClasspath(ctx) |
| if bootClasspath != "" { |
| deps = append(deps, bootClasspath) |
| } |
| if ctx.Device() && j.properties.Sdk_version == "" { |
| deps = append(deps, defaultJavaLibraries...) |
| } |
| } |
| deps = append(deps, j.properties.Java_libs...) |
| deps = append(deps, j.properties.Java_static_libs...) |
| |
| return deps |
| } |

| func (j *javaBase) GenerateJavaBuildActions(ctx common.AndroidModuleContext) { |
| |
| j.exportAidlIncludeDirs = common.PathsForModuleSrc(ctx, j.properties.Export_aidl_include_dirs) |
| |
| classpath, bootClasspath, classJarSpecs, resourceJarSpecs, aidlPreprocess, |
| aidlIncludeDirs, srcFileLists := j.collectDeps(ctx) |
| |
| var flags javaBuilderFlags |
| |
| javacFlags := j.properties.Javacflags |
| if len(javacFlags) > 0 { |
| ctx.Variable(pctx, "javacFlags", strings.Join(javacFlags, " ")) |
| flags.javacFlags = "$javacFlags" |
| } |
| |
| aidlFlags := j.aidlFlags(ctx, aidlPreprocess, aidlIncludeDirs) |
| if len(aidlFlags) > 0 { |
| ctx.Variable(pctx, "aidlFlags", strings.Join(aidlFlags, " ")) |
| flags.aidlFlags = "$aidlFlags" |
| } |
| |
| var javacDeps common.Paths |
| |
| if bootClasspath.Valid() { |
| flags.bootClasspath = "-bootclasspath " + bootClasspath.String() |
| javacDeps = append(javacDeps, bootClasspath.Path()) |
| } |
| |
| if len(classpath) > 0 { |
| flags.classpath = "-classpath " + strings.Join(classpath.Strings(), ":") |
| javacDeps = append(javacDeps, classpath...) |
| } |
| |
| srcFiles := ctx.ExpandSources(j.properties.Srcs, j.properties.Exclude_srcs) |
| |
| srcFiles = j.genSources(ctx, srcFiles, flags) |
| |
| ctx.VisitDirectDeps(func(module blueprint.Module) { |
| if gen, ok := module.(genrule.SourceFileGenerator); ok { |
| srcFiles = append(srcFiles, gen.GeneratedSourceFiles()...) |
| } |
| }) |
| |
| srcFileLists = append(srcFileLists, j.ExtraSrcLists...) |
| |
| if len(srcFiles) > 0 { |
| // Compile java sources into .class files |
| classes := TransformJavaToClasses(ctx, srcFiles, srcFileLists, flags, javacDeps) |
| if ctx.Failed() { |
| return |
| } |
| |
| classJarSpecs = append([]jarSpec{classes}, classJarSpecs...) |
| } |
| |
| resourceJarSpecs = append(ResourceDirsToJarSpecs(ctx, j.properties.Java_resource_dirs, j.properties.Exclude_java_resource_dirs), |
| resourceJarSpecs...) |
| |
| manifest := common.OptionalPathForModuleSrc(ctx, j.properties.Manifest) |
| |
| allJarSpecs := append([]jarSpec(nil), classJarSpecs...) |
| allJarSpecs = append(allJarSpecs, resourceJarSpecs...) |
| |
| // Combine classes + resources into classes-full-debug.jar |
| outputFile := TransformClassesToJar(ctx, allJarSpecs, manifest) |
| if ctx.Failed() { |
| return |
| } |
| |
| if j.properties.Jarjar_rules != nil { |
| jarjar_rules := common.PathForModuleSrc(ctx, *j.properties.Jarjar_rules) |
| // Transform classes-full-debug.jar into classes-jarjar.jar |
| outputFile = TransformJarJar(ctx, outputFile, jarjar_rules) |
| if ctx.Failed() { |
| return |
| } |
| |
| classes, _ := TransformPrebuiltJarToClasses(ctx, outputFile) |
| classJarSpecs = []jarSpec{classes} |
| } |
| |
| j.resourceJarSpecs = resourceJarSpecs |
| j.classJarSpecs = classJarSpecs |
| j.classpathFile = outputFile |
| |
| if j.properties.Dex && len(srcFiles) > 0 { |
| dxFlags := j.properties.Dxflags |
| if false /* emma enabled */ { |
| // If you instrument class files that have local variable debug information in |
| // them emma does not correctly maintain the local variable table. |
| // This will cause an error when you try to convert the class files for Android. |
| // The workaround here is to build different dex file here based on emma switch |
| // then later copy into classes.dex. When emma is on, dx is run with --no-locals |
| // option to remove local variable information |
| dxFlags = append(dxFlags, "--no-locals") |
| } |
| |
| if ctx.AConfig().Getenv("NO_OPTIMIZE_DX") != "" { |
| dxFlags = append(dxFlags, "--no-optimize") |
| } |
| |
| if ctx.AConfig().Getenv("GENERATE_DEX_DEBUG") != "" { |
| dxFlags = append(dxFlags, |
| "--debug", |
| "--verbose", |
| "--dump-to="+common.PathForModuleOut(ctx, "classes.lst").String(), |
| "--dump-width=1000") |
| } |
| |
| flags.dxFlags = strings.Join(dxFlags, " ") |
| |
| // Compile classes.jar into classes.dex |
| dexJarSpec := TransformClassesJarToDex(ctx, outputFile, flags) |
| if ctx.Failed() { |
| return |
| } |
| |
| // Combine classes.dex + resources into javalib.jar |
| outputFile = TransformDexToJavaLib(ctx, resourceJarSpecs, dexJarSpec) |
| } |
| ctx.CheckbuildFile(outputFile) |
| j.outputFile = outputFile |
| } |
